Output 7511d602984345057ac9d81c1dd2b2b765e5edab81a7ba1e35c300c4a212a58e:0

value
2634570
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52969fae0e7bd59a2507073d7e8ae0ad667e2c06 OP_EQUALVERIFY OP_CHECKSIG
address
18XgrFbhE84USaBZPvtXd3U8YCuNFhjZJf
transaction
7511d602984345057ac9d81c1dd2b2b765e5edab81a7ba1e35c300c4a212a58e
spent
true